- 浏览: 485129 次
- 性别:
- 来自: 南阳
文章分类
最新评论
-
yuanhongb:
这么说来,感觉CGI和现在的JSP或ASP技术有点像啊
cgi -
draem0507:
放假了还这么勤啊
JXL操作Excel -
chenjun1634:
学习中!!
PHP/Java Bridge -
Jelen_123:
好文章,给了我好大帮助!多谢!
hadoop安装配置 ubuntu9.10 hadoop0.20.2 -
lancezhcj:
一直用job
Oracle存储过程定时执行2种方法(转)
一.js的数据类型和变量 JavaScript 有六种数据类型。主要的类型有 number、string、object 以及 Boolean 类型,其他两种类型为 null 和 undefined。 数值数据类型:JavaScript 支持整数和浮点数。整数可以为正数、0 或者负数;浮点数可以包含小数点、也可以包含一个 “e”(大小写均可,在科学记数法中表示“10的幂”)、或者同时包含这两项。 Boolean 类型:可能的 Boolean 值有 true 和 false。这是两个特殊值,不能用作 1 和 0。 Undefined 数据类型:一个为 undefined 的值就是指在变量被创建后,但未给该变量赋值以前所具有的值。 Null 数据类型:null 值就是没有任何值,什么也不表示。 object类型:除了上面提到的各种常用类型外,对象也是JavaScript中的重要组成部分,这部分将在后面章节详细介绍。 在 JavaScript 中变量用来存放脚本中的值,这样在需要用这个值的地方就可以用变量来代表,一个变量可以是一个数字,文本或其它一些东西。 JavaScript是一种对数据类型变量要求不太严格的语言,所以不必声明每一个变量的类型,变量声明尽管不是必须的,但在使用变量之前先进行声明是一种好的习惯。可以使用 var 语句来进行变量声明。如:var men = true; // men 中存储的值为 Boolean 类型。 变量命名:JavaScript 是一种区分大小写的语言,因此将一个变量命名为 computer 和将其命名为 Computer是不一样的。
二.js语句及语法 JavaScript所提供的语句分为以下几大类: 2.函数定义语句:function,return。 3.条件和分支语句:if...else,switch。 4. 循环语句:for, for...in,while,break,continue。 break语句结束当前的各种循环,并执行循环的下一条语句。 5.对象操作语句:with,this,new。 new语句是一种对象构造器,可以用new语句来定义一个新对象。 this运算符总是指向当前的对象。 6.注释语句://,/*...*/。
三.js对象的属性及方法. 在JavaScript中是基于对象的编程,而不是完全的面向对象的编程。 在JavaScript中,可以使用以下几种对象: JavaScript中的对象是由属性和方法两个基本的元素的构成的。对象的属性是指对象的背景色,长度,名称等。对象的方法是指对属性所进行的操作,就是一个对象自己所属的函数,如对对象取整,使对象获得焦点,使对象获得个随机数等等一系列操作。 举个例子来说,将汽车看成是一个对象,汽车的颜色,大小,品牌等叫做属性,而发动,刹车,拐弯等就叫做方法。 可以采用这样的方法来访问对象的属性:对象名称.属性名称,例:mycomputer.year=1996,mycomputer.owner = “me”。 可以采用这样的方法,将对象的方法同函数联系起来:对象.方法名字=函数名字或对象.属性.方法名,例:this.display=display,document.writeln(“this is method”)。 多看或多写一些程序,就会理解对象的方法和属性的含义了!
四.js事件的处理 事件是浏览器响应用户交互操作的一种机制,JavaScript的事件处理机制可以改变浏览器响应用户操作的方式,这样就开发出具有交互性,并易于使用的网页。 浏览器为了响应某个事件而进行的处理过程,叫做事件处理。 事件定义了用户与页面交互时产生的各种操作,例如单击超级连接或按钮时,就产生一个单击(click)操作事件。浏览器在程序运行的大部分时间都等待交互事件的发生,并在事件发生时,自动调用事件处理函数,完成事件处理过程。 事件不仅可以在用户交互过程中产生,而且浏览器自己的一些动作也可以产生事件,例:当载入一个页面时,就会发生load事件,卸载一个页面时,就会发生unload事件等。 归纳起来,必需使用的事件有三大类: 另:
|
发表评论
-
Tomcat启动内存设置
2015-10-20 15:40 696Tomcat的启动分为startupo.bat启动和注册为w ... -
Java串口包Javax.comm的安装
2015-10-12 16:32 700安装个java的串口包安装了半天,一直找不到串口,现在终于搞 ... -
js iframe 打印 打印预览 页眉页脚的设立
2015-06-08 15:21 1189js iframe 打印 打印预览 页眉页脚的设置 1、 ... -
不同小图标的编码网页中的大于号,小于号,应该用编码来代替,HTML中特殊字符和与之对应的ASCII代码
2015-06-08 14:44 3275上面两个符号的HTML代 ... -
利用html5调用本地摄像头拍照上传图片
2015-05-18 09:36 2611测试只有PC上可以,手机上不行 <!DOCTYPE ... -
必须Mark!最佳HTML5应用开发工具推荐
2015-05-15 22:50 967摘要:HTML5自诞生以来,作为新一代的Web标准,越来 ... -
Mobl试用二
2015-05-13 14:28 649最近有空又看了一下Mobl的一些说语法,备忘一下: 1 ... -
Nginx安装部署
2015-05-08 19:59 483Nginx ("engine x") 是 ... -
Nginx配置文件详细说明
2015-05-08 19:58 616在此记录下Nginx服务器nginx.conf的配置文件说明 ... -
table中的超长字符串用省略号表示的css样式
2015-05-06 15:54 1344<style> table td{white- ... -
js实现页面打印功能实例代码(附去页眉页脚功能代码)
2015-04-19 18:03 612<html> <head>< ... -
javascript:window.print() 打印
2015-04-17 17:03 6441.JavaScript打印<input id=&qu ... -
网页设置A4大小
2015-04-16 19:53 1224在公制长度单位与屏幕分辨率进行换算时,必须用到一个DPI(D ... -
表格设置边框 效果
2015-04-16 18:22 633第1种对表格设置边框 效果 站名 网址 说明 ... -
Web前端开发人员实用Chrome插件收集
2015-03-24 15:57 1382越来越多的前端开发人员喜欢在Chrome里开发调试代码,Ch ... -
win2003系统system占用80端口的解决办法
2015-01-26 12:28 2666本人一直都是用APMServ在winxp中搭建本地服务器测试 ... -
win7系统如何在防火墙里开放端口
2015-01-15 15:39 579依次点击“开始”—“控制面板”—“windows防火墙” ... -
80端口被system 占用解决方法
2015-01-15 15:38 712今天启动Apache的时候老是提示失败,很简单,使用 net ... -
[Android算法] Android蓝牙开发浅谈
2014-12-15 15:27 670对于一般的软件开发人 ... -
文字超出隐藏显示省略号
2014-10-22 22:11 984单行文本 [编辑]demo .ellipsis1{ ...
相关推荐
JavaScript 是一种广泛用于网页和网络应用的轻量级编程语言,它的语法灵活,易于学习。在JavaScript中,数据类型和变量是基础概念,对于理解和编写代码至关重要。 首先,JavaScript 有七种数据类型,其中六种是基本...
这份"常用javascript备忘册_v1.0"文档旨在汇总常见的JavaScript语法和实用函数,方便开发者快速查阅和使用。 首先,文档中提到的一个函数是`isLegalString`。这个函数的作用是检查一个输入的字符串`InString`中的每...
【集成闹钟及备忘录功能的js日历】是一个基于JavaScript实现的多功能日历组件,它将传统的日历视图与闹钟和备忘录功能相结合,为用户提供了一个便捷的时间管理和提醒工具。这个组件特别适合于网页应用,能够帮助用户...
本文档是一个非常实用的JavaScript备忘册,旨在帮助开发者快速找到并使用那些经常使用的JavaScript语句,避免在需要时进行大量的搜索。 首先,我们来看`isLegalString`函数。这是一个用于验证字符串中的每个字符...
4. **JavaScript逻辑处理**:在小程序中,JS 文件用于处理业务逻辑和数据操作。这里可能包含了一个或多个 Page 对象,每个 Page 对象代表一个页面,包含了页面的生命周期函数以及自定义方法。 5. **API调用**:微信...
Vue.js 是一款流行的前端JavaScript框架,它以组件化开发、数据双向绑定和简易上手而闻名。在本文中,我们将探讨如何使用Vue.js实现一个备忘录功能。 首先,备忘录功能通常包括添加新的备忘条目、显示已有的备忘...
微信小程序基于JavaScript,提供了自己的开发工具和一套API,开发者可以使用WXML(WeiXin Markup Language)作为结构层语言,WXSS(WeiXin Style Sheets)作为表现层语言,而JavaScript则负责逻辑层的处理。...
4. index.js:首页的逻辑文件,编写JavaScript代码处理业务逻辑和数据。 5. index.json:首页的局部配置文件,可覆盖app.json的部分配置。 在备忘录案例中,主要涉及以下几个知识点: 1. 数据绑定:WXML与JS之间的...
而在MVC模式下,视图使用Razor语法,更专注于展示数据。 5. **状态管理**:备忘录的创建和修改需要保持用户的状态信息,ASP.NET提供了多种状态管理机制,如Session、ViewState和Cookie,来在请求之间保存信息。 6....
6. **样式设计**:在WXSS中,开发者可以使用类似于CSS的语法进行布局和样式设计,但需要注意的是,WXSS有一些特有的样式规则和单位,如rpx(responsive pixel)单位,适应不同屏幕尺寸。 7. **调试与发布**:微信...
在压缩包中的"awesome-cheatsheets_master.zip"可能包含了这个项目的源码或者预览版本,可以解压后查看详细的JavaScript备忘单,以深入理解和掌握这门语言及其相关技术。 总的来说,JavaScript是一门功能强大且灵活...
微信小程序的开发框架是基于JavaScript的,但是使用了自己的一套API和语法,称为WXML(WeiXin Markup Language)和WXSS(WeiXin Style Sheet),分别负责结构和样式。WXML类似于HTML,用于定义页面结构,而WXSS则...
它的特点是语法简洁,易于学习,且有丰富的扩展库支持,如MySQLi用于数据库交互,PDO用于多种数据库的统一访问,以及各种框架如Laravel、Symfony等。 接下来,我们关注系统的核心组成部分: 1. **前端界面**:备忘...
在这个备忘录应用中,JavaScript 文件(可能命名为 app.js、pages/memo/memo.js 等)将包含用户交互逻辑,如添加新备忘、编辑现有备忘、删除备忘以及可能的数据同步功能。 此外,微信小程序还有一套自己的数据绑定...
9. 编程语言:根据压缩包中代码的实际语言(假设是Python、Java、C#等),会涉及相应的编程语法和编程范式。 10. 整合部署:如果是Web应用,可能会涉及前端技术(HTML、CSS、JavaScript)、后端框架(如Django、...
在本项目中,"react-ReactReactrouterreduxlesses6实现的简易备忘录"是一个使用现代JavaScript技术栈构建的应用程序,主要涉及React、React Router、Redux和Less等技术。以下将详细介绍这些技术以及它们在备忘录应用...
3. JavaScript处理:理解小程序中的JS文件如何处理业务逻辑,如添加、删除、修改备忘,以及数据的持久化存储。 4. 页面路由与生命周期:学习如何在不同页面之间跳转,以及页面的生命周期函数。 5. API使用:掌握微信...
- `pages/todolist/todolist.js`:这是备忘录的主要逻辑文件,处理用户交互,如添加、删除、修改待办事项,以及数据的存储和读取。 - 数据管理通常使用微信小程序提供的`wx.getStorageSync`和`wx.setStorageSync`...
JavaScript语法基础: 1. 变量:JavaScript中的变量用于存储数据,可以使用`var`、`let`或`const`关键字声明。例如,`let num = 10;` 2. 数据类型:包括基本类型(如字符串、数字、布尔值)和引用类型(如对象、数组...